Join Eaton, a global leader in intelligent power management solutions, and be part of an innovative manufacturing team based in Dubai. This role offers the opportunity to work with advanced automation technologies while contributing to sustainable and efficient production systems.
Key Responsibilities
-
Perform mechanical maintenance, assembly, and servicing of manufacturing and automation equipment.
-
Conduct inspections, cleaning, lubrication, and repairs on mechanical, electronic, and pneumatic systems.
-
Develop and implement machine safety and data concepts to enhance operational reliability.
-
Design and optimize automation solutions using PLCs, robotics, drive systems, industrial imaging, and testing technologies.
-
Program and commission PLCs, safety controllers, and HMI interfaces.
-
Execute mechanical design, assembly, and wiring of machinery and production systems.
-
Integrate robotic and automated components into existing production workflows.
-
Carry out functional and performance testing, troubleshooting, and continuous system optimization.
-
Prepare technical documentation, operating manuals, and training materials.
-
Support modernization and expansion projects within production facilities.
-
Train employees on new automation technologies and processes.
-
Contribute to Industry 4.0 initiatives such as predictive maintenance, simulation, AMRs, and additive manufacturing.
Qualifications & Experience
-
Bachelor’s degree in Mechanical Engineering, Automation Engineering, Mechatronics, or a related field.
-
Minimum 3 years of experience in industrial automation or manufacturing maintenance.
-
Familiarity with cam-controlled machines such as Bihler (preferred), Wafios, or Finzer.
Required Skills
-
Proficiency in CAD, PLC (SPS) systems, and HMI platforms.
-
Strong technical troubleshooting and programming capabilities are an advantage.
-
Quick learner with a proactive mindset and willingness to work in shifts.
